WebJul 18, 2024 · How does a continuous glucose monitor (CGM) work? A CGM works through a tiny sensor inserted under your skin, usually on your belly or arm. The sensor measures … In general, here’s how CGM works: You place a small sensor just under your skin, usually on your belly or arm. An applicator makes this part quick and easy to do. Adhesive tape holds the sensor in place. The sensor measures glucose levels in the fluid under your skin. Most CGM devices take readings every five … See more You can choose among a handful of CGM devices available today. Each works pretty much the same way.
